Universal Control
With Universal Control, you can use a single keyboard and mouse, or trackpad to control multiple devices. When you move the pointer to the edge of your iMac screen, the pointer moves to your iPad or another Mac, so you can work across up to three devices.
Note: To use Universal Control, you must have macOS version 12.3 or later on your Mac and iPadOS 15.4 or later on your iPad.
